John Ashley Richards
Passed away at home on October l, 2017 after a 4-year battle with Lambert-Eaton Syndrome.
He is survived by his wife of 55 years, Kay; and wonderful daughters and sons-in-law Kristin (Shane) Abernathy, Cassie (Joe) Donaldson, and Courtney (Peter) Darke. He is also survived by 6 grandchildren whom he adored - Michael Joseph, Michael Shane, Ashley, Kayla, Avery and Chase; a brother, Charles, and nieces and nephews. He was predeceased by parents Robert and Lucy Richards and brother Robert.
John was a graduate of Clemson University and remained one of their most loyal fans.
He retired, after 36 years of service from the Department of Commerce as Deputy Assistant Secretary for International Affairs. For seventeen years he represented the Department on a NATO committee in Belgium; seven years of which he was chairman. He spent a year at the Industrial College of the Armed Forces and received his masters from George Washington University. He went on to work for General Dynamics Corporation for almost 10 years as Director of International Affairs (Asia). In retirement he had been active with, among others, one of his favorite programs - Operation Homefront.
